Turn Dead Fall Mums into Stunning Christmas Decorations

What most people toss out after fall can actually become one of the most beautiful Christmas decorations you’ll ever make. Those dried, brittle mum plants sitting on your porch? With a little creativity, they transform into sparkling, snow-kissed holiday arrangements that look store-bought — for almost no money.

Here’s the simple step-by-step guide:

1. Leave the mum in its pot
Even if the plant is completely dead and brown, keep the structure. The dried stems act as the “branches” for your decoration.

2. Spray the entire plant with white spray paint
Hold the can 10–12 inches away and lightly coat the stems. This gives the look of freshly fallen snow and instantly turns the mum into a winter centerpiece.

3. Add a second coat with metallic spray paint (optional)
Silver, champagne, or glitter spray can add sparkle and make the decoration stand out even more.

4. Insert small shatterproof ornaments
Choose bright Christmas colors — reds, greens, blues, pinks. Gently tuck the ornaments throughout the branches. No hooks needed — the dead stems naturally hold them in place.

5. Add fairy lights for extra magic
A small battery-powered string of lights woven through the branches makes it glow beautifully at night.

6. Finish with a bow or ribbon around the planter
This ties the entire decoration together and makes it look professionally arranged.
